Getting Started: The Fundamentals of Minecraft Survival
Alright, guys, before we get into the nitty-gritty, let's nail down the essentials. Minecraft survival mode throws you into a procedurally generated world, and your primary goal is… you guessed it… to survive! This means gathering resources, crafting tools, building shelter, and defending yourself against the hordes of nocturnal monsters. Sounds simple, right? Well, it can be, but there's a certain charm to this style of play. Let's look at the basic steps to ensure a smooth and enjoyable start. First, and foremost, is resource gathering. This is the cornerstone of your survival. You'll need wood, the building block of… well, almost everything! Punch trees to collect wood logs, then craft wooden planks. From planks, you can make crafting tables and sticks. This humble beginning unlocks the gateway to more complex crafting recipes. Next, you need a safe place to sleep. The first night can be brutal, with zombies, skeletons, and creepers eager to ruin your day. Build a basic shelter, even a dirt shack, to keep the monsters at bay until sunrise. It doesn't have to be fancy at first; a roof and some walls will do the trick. You will also need to collect food. The best way to make sure that you are surviving in a game is to get food. Explore and find the nearest source of food. You can hunt animals, such as pigs, cows, and chickens, or search for food that can be grown or foraged. Be ready to take on the challenge and remember to have fun! The adventure begins now. Finally, don't forget light. Torches are your best friend in the dark. Use coal (found in caves) and wood to craft torches and illuminate your surroundings, keeping those pesky monsters at bay. It's time to build your own Minecraft survival series.
Essential Resources and Early Game Strategies
Let's delve deeper into the resources you'll need and the strategies to survive in the early game. Minecraft survival series can be challenging, but mastering these early-game techniques will set you up for success. First, let's talk about tools. A wooden pickaxe is your first step to stone tools, which are far more efficient for mining. Craft a wooden pickaxe, then use it to mine stone. With stone, you can upgrade your pickaxe, axe, shovel, and sword. These stone tools will significantly improve your resource gathering and combat abilities. Secondly, shelter. While a dirt shack will work initially, consider upgrading your shelter to something more permanent. Build walls, add a door, and consider a roof. Location is key; choose a spot near resources like trees, water, and eventually, a cave entrance. Consider where you are going to put the entrance of your house. It is important to know if you would like to be protected. Third, food. Hunting is a quick way to get food, but consider planting a small farm for a sustainable food source. Wheat is a great option, as it can be used to make bread. You can find seeds by breaking grass blocks. Finally, combat. Early-game combat is all about avoiding damage. Use your sword to defend yourself, and be mindful of creepers! They explode, so keep your distance. Learn the attack patterns of different mobs and use the terrain to your advantage. Try to take out threats from afar. It's time to begin your own Minecraft survival series, and be prepared for your journey!

Exploring the World: Discovering Biomes and Structures
Alright, now that you've got a solid base, it's time to explore the vast world of Minecraft! The world is packed with unique biomes, each offering its own set of resources, challenges, and adventures. Exploring is a core part of any Minecraft survival series. Let's dive into the various biomes you can find, the structures you can discover, and the treasures you can unearth. First, biomes. From lush forests to scorching deserts, frozen tundra to deep oceans, the variety of biomes in Minecraft is truly remarkable. Each biome offers unique resources, creatures, and landscapes. For example, forests provide wood and animals, deserts offer sand and cacti, and oceans hold aquatic life and valuable resources. Secondly, structures. The world is dotted with various structures, each offering unique challenges and rewards. Villages are inhabited by friendly villagers who trade with you. Abandoned mineshafts contain valuable resources but are also home to dangerous mobs. Strongholds house the End portal, leading you to the final battle. Discovering these structures is often an exciting and rewarding experience. Thirdly, treasures. Exploring the world can lead to the discovery of hidden treasures. Chests in structures and dungeons contain valuable loot, including armor, weapons, and rare items. Finding these treasures can greatly enhance your survival capabilities. Consider mapping out the areas, and don't be afraid to go into the unknown. Have fun exploring the world in your Minecraft survival series.

The End Game: Conquering the Ender Dragon and Beyond
Alright, you've reached the end game! You've mastered survival, built a base, explored the world, and honed your skills in combat, farming, and redstone. Now it's time to take on the ultimate challenge: conquering the Ender Dragon. The End game in Minecraft survival series is the ultimate test of your skills. Let's dive into the preparation, strategy, and challenges involved in defeating the Ender Dragon. Preparation. Before you can face the Ender Dragon, you'll need to gather some essential items and prepare for the battle. First, find a stronghold. Strongholds are hidden structures containing an End portal. Find the stronghold by using Eyes of Ender. Secondly, gather equipment. Equip yourself with the best armor, weapons, and potions. Bring plenty of food to restore your health during the fight. Finally, create a strategy. Plan your attack. Learn how to break down the crystals, and attack the dragon when it lands. Take down the Ender Dragon and be ready for a fight. Conquering the Ender Dragon is a significant achievement in your Minecraft survival series.
Defeating the Ender Dragon and Continuing Your Journey
So, you’re ready to face the Ender Dragon, huh? Awesome! Let's get down to the nitty-gritty of defeating this formidable foe. Strategy. The End dimension is a dangerous place. The Ender Dragon will be constantly attacking you. Destroy the End Crystals. The End Crystals heal the Ender Dragon, so you need to destroy them first. These crystals are located on top of obsidian pillars. Shooting the crystals with arrows will destroy them. Attack the Ender Dragon. The Ender Dragon will perch on top of the End Portal. Now is the time to strike. Use your best weapons to inflict as much damage as possible. Prepare to fight the dragon. Continuing your journey. Defeating the Ender Dragon opens up new possibilities in your Minecraft survival series. Explore the outer islands, the End Cities, and more. This is where your journey truly begins.
